#8f6ca0 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#8f6ca0 is composed of 56.1% red, 42.4% green and 62.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 10.6% cyan, 32.5% magenta, 0% yellow and 37.3% black. It has a hue angle of 280.4 degrees, a saturation of 21.5% and a lightness of 52.5%. #8f6ca0 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ffd8ff with #1f0041. Closest websafe color is: #996699.

Shades and Tints of #8f6ca0

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#070508 is the darkest color, while #fcfbfc is the lightest one.

Tones of #8f6ca0

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#897f8d is the less saturated color, while #af0ffd is the most saturated one.
